The obstacle with aligning bisulfite sequencing reads originates from The point that every sequenced thymine could characterize possibly a real genomic thymine or simply a bisulfite-converted cytosine. Similarly, around the complementary strand, each and every adenine could symbolize both a real genomic adenine or maybe the enhance into a thymine that resulted from bisulfite conversion of the unmethylated cytosine.

Epigenetic processes modify gene expression with out switching the DNA sequence on the gene. The definition of epigenetics has developed significantly. during the nineteen fifties, the thought of epigenetic systems as mediators of mobile memory and cellular identity arose.7 while in the 1970s, DNA methylation was proposed for being a transcriptional regulatory mechanism that can be taken care of as a result of mobile division.eight 9 By linking DNA methylation to an epigenetic phenomenon, the definition of epigenetics grew to become a molecular 1. the event of next-generation sequencing for learning DNA methylation along with other regulatory procedures genome-broad has resulted in more evolution with the definition of epigenetics to encompass practically all here genome-vast chromatin modifications that don't change the fundamental DNA sequence, like DNA methylation, histone modifications, chromatin accessibility, microRNA regulations and two-dimensional chromatin interactions.

A variety of ways to deal with the complicated issue of DNA methylation have developed eventually, like bisulfite conversion, digestion with methylation-sensitive restriction enzymes, and antibody- or 5-methylcytosine binding protein–dependent purification of methylated DNA.

X chromosome inactivation (XCI) in woman embryos, which occurs early in zygote advancement, can be mediated by DNA methylation. In women, a single X chromosome is randomly picked for chromosome-huge transcriptional silencing, which equalises the expression of X-linked genes involving genders.38 through development and ageing, different levels of escape from XCI by way of demethylation can come about in cells in just a tissue leading to phenotypic discrepancies.39 The female bias noticed in SLE has been connected with genes that escape XCI. The X chromosome has the greatest density of immunity-similar genes beyond the main histocompatibility complex (MHC) location, and overexpression of those genes is actually a significant factor in the breakdown of self-tolerance.
